Transaction 5405ce780b842ad250a4c67ddf3499419e1d26a89e3ffcb52071a53b6fb74358
1 Input
2 Outputs
- 5405ce780b842ad250a4c67ddf3499419e1d26a89e3ffcb52071a53b6fb74358:0
- 5405ce780b842ad250a4c67ddf3499419e1d26a89e3ffcb52071a53b6fb74358:1
value 1698100
address 3HEgngt2mnH6Ek6tmozWqLaaTMwfkdbzB2
value 744995
address 16of4NVtxufFLQYdoGsSudBjEN5LF8xAdU